AMP页面实施
随着网络的发展,越来越多的网站开始使用AMP(Accelerated Mobile Pages)技术来提高移动设备的加载速度和用户体验,AMP是一种基于HTML的框架,它允许开发者使用一些特殊的标签和属性来实现快速加载、离线支持等功能,本文将介绍如何使用PHP、Java和C++等编程语言来实现AMP页面。
AMP简介
AMP(Accelerated Mobile Pages)是由Google推出的一种用于构建快速加载、高性能移动网页的技术,它通过限制页面中的某些元素(如图片、视频等),以及优化页面结构和资源加载方式,从而提高移动设备的加载速度和用户体验。
AMP支持的编程语言
1、PHP
PHP是一种广泛使用的开源服务器端脚本语言,可以用来开发各种类型的网站,在AMP中,可以使用PHP来处理后端逻辑,如数据存储、用户认证等,PHP可以与前端JavaScript代码进行交互,以实现更丰富的功能。
2、Java
Java是一种面向对象的编程语言,具有跨平台、安全性高等特点,在AMP中,可以使用Java来开发后端服务,如API接口、数据处理等,Java也可以与前端JavaScript代码进行交互,以实现更丰富的功能。
3、C++
C++是一种通用的编程语言,具有性能高、可移植性强等特点,在AMP中,可以使用C++来开发高性能的后端服务,如数据库操作、网络通信等,C++也可以与前端JavaScript代码进行交互,以实现更丰富的功能。
AMP页面实施步骤
1、创建AMP项目
首先需要在本地安装AMP CLI工具,然后使用`AMP new`命令创建一个新的AMP项目,以下是具体的命令:
npm install -g @ampproject/cli
amp new my-amp-page
cd my-amp-page</pre><p>2、编写HTML代码</p><p>在AMP项目中,可以使用标准的HTML语法来编写页面内容,需要注意的是,要遵循AMP的规范,如使用特定的标签和属性等,以下是一个简单的示例代码:</p><pre class="brush:html;toolbar:false">
<head>
<meta charset=“utf-8”>
<meta name=“viewport” content=“width=device-width,minimum-scale=1,initial-scale=1”>
<link rel=“canonical” href=“https://example.com/my-amp-page”>
<script async custom-element=“amp-web-push” src=“https://cdn.ampproject.org/v0/amp-web-push-0.1.js”></script>
<title>My AMP Page</title>
</head>
<body>
<header>
<h1>Welcome to My AMP Page</h1>
</header>
<main>
<p>This is an example of an AMP page using PHP, Java and C++.</p>
</main>
</body>
3、添加后端服务(可选)
如果需要使用后端服务(如API接口、数据存储等),可以分别使用PHP、Java和C++来实现,以下是一个使用PHP实现的简单API接口示例:
<?php
header("Content-Type: application/json;charset=UTF-8");
$data = array(
"message" => "Hello from PHP!"
);
echo json_encode($data);
?></pre><p>4、测试AMP页面</p><p>完成以上步骤后,可以使用浏览器访问AMP项目的URL(通常是
http://localhost:8000/your-amp-page/index.html
),查看页面效果,如果一切正常,页面应该能够快速加载并显示预期的内容。
还没有评论,来说两句吧...